Pinch Integration Achieves Minimum Energy Evaporation Capacity, 1996 Engineering Conference Proceedings

Cooperation between equipment suppliers, operating mill personnel and engineering consultants provided the Alabama River Complex with new evaporation capacity for a minimal increase in overall steam requirement. The energy integration was specified after a pinch analysis had identified optimum thermal placement of evaporation plant, and determined the most appropriate driving energy source and heat rejection sinks. Additional evaporation capacity of 420,000 lb/hr was achieved by designing a 5 effect pre-evaporation train driven by vapor from the continuous digester flash system. The pre-evaporator condensers supply heat for the original hot water requirements, and also satisfy a bleach plant white water heating duty previously carried out with steam. The train uses only an extra 55,000 lb/hr of fresh process steam in parallel with the flash vapor, and almost all of this additional heat is usefully recovered. A highly advantageous steam economy has been achieved through appropriate placement; 420,000 lb/hr of extra evaporation was achieved with an increase in site steam demand of only 10,000 lb/hr. This was made possible by the use of pinch technology, innovative thinking, and close cooperation of all parties involved...
